One integer is two more than another. The sum of the lesser integer and double the greater is 7. What is the greater integer?

Let x = the greater integer and y = the lesser integer. From the ?rst sentence within the question we get the equation x = y + 2. From the second sentence in the question we get y + 2x = 7. Substitute x = y + 2 within the second equation: y + 2(y + 2) = 7; use the distributive property to simplify to: y + 2y + 4 = 7. Combine like terms to obtain: 3y + 4 = 7; subtract 4 from both sides of the equation: 3y + 4 - 4 = 7 - 4. Simplify to 3y = 3.Divide both sides of the equation through 3: 3y/3 =3/3; thus y = 1. Since the greater is two more than the lesser, the greater is 1 + 2 = 3.
